Next, safety should be a chief concern in all construction projects. This means adhering to the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) guidelines and ensuring that every team member is trained in safety protocols. The use of personal protective equipment, such as hard hats, steel-toe boots, and safety glasses, should never be compromised. Regular safety meetings and routine inspections of the worksite can significantly reduce the risk of accidents.
Efficient resource management is another key aspect of successful construction. This involves not only managing materials but also the workforce and equipment. Having a system in place for tracking materials can prevent wastage and save costs. It is also essential to schedule workers and equipment effectively to avoid idle time and ensure productivity.
Quality control is an integral part of the construction process. This means regular inspections at each construction phase to ensure each element meets the project’s quality standards. Problems identified early in the process are typically easier (and cheaper) to fix than those discovered later.
Another best practice is to maintain open and clear communication with all stakeholders involved in the project. This includes the construction team, the client, suppliers, and local authorities. Sustainability should also be considered in modern construction practices. This can be achieved by selecting eco-friendly materials, recycling construction waste, and implementing energy-efficient designs. Not only can this reduce the environmental impact of the project, but it could also lead to cost savings in the long term.
Lastly, embracing technology can significantly enhance efficiency in construction. Tools and software for project management, design, and documentation can streamline processes and improve accuracy. For example, Building Information Modeling (BIM) can provide a 3D visual representation of the project, making it easier to plan, design, and manage construction.
